A blown fuse can also cause the brake light to stay on. The system signal is disrupted due to the blown or faulty fuse, resulting in keeping the brake light on. Fix Change the fuse after inspecting it. In order to inspect, open the fuse box. Find the brake light fuse. Follow the user manual. Generally, the manual should have the location of the.

Step 1: Check the brake fluid level. Your brake fluid level is important for controlling your brakes. You will need to check your brake fluid reservoir to determine if you will need to add or flush the brake fluid. The brake fluid reservoir will be located close to the firewall on the driver's side of the car.

1. Burnt Out Bulb By far, a burnt out bulb is one of the brake light problems that crops up the most, and it's easy to understand why. Think of how much time you spend with your foot on the brake, and then consider that the brake light bulbs have to be illuminated during that entire period.

1. Your Parking Brake is Active. This is the most typical cause of your brake light becoming illuminated on your dashboard. The parking brake sensor will activate the brake warning light if the parking brake is still engaged. This occurs when the vehicle parking brake is not entirely disengaged, and the answer is to disengage it.

Turn signal issues On some vehicles, the brake lights are wired to the same fuse and circuit as your turn signal lights. In other words, if a turn signal fuse blows or a turn signal wire is damaged, your brake lights won't work either.

1. Start with the Parking Brake This depends on when you notice the light. If you first notice the light when you turn on your car, you definitely don't want to drive it until you figure out what the problem is. The very first thing that you should check is to ensure that the parking brake is completely off.

The most common reason your brake light might be on is the parking brake is engaged or broken, low brake fluid, your car needs new brake pads, or your brake light bulbs need to be replaced. If handled quickly and properly, these should be low cost, no problem fixes.
